Korean and Cajun. Not a food combination that you’d think would work, but Thaddeus Kim’sMokomandy in Sterling, VA shows that sometimes the unexpected can be tasty.

Mokomandy stands for “Modern Korean by Mandy” (Kim’s mother Mandy is from Louisiana and is also the co-owner). The décor is minimalistic with slight Asian undertones with light wood tables and chairs with a bright red wall featuring an open kitchen.

Mokomandy Korean Karnivore SsamKorean Karnivore Ssam

The menu is organized in sections for small, medium, and large plates and features various Korean and Cajun inspired dishes. Now, Mokomandy’s menu is not a fusion of Korean and Cajun foods. Instead, the menu focuses on serving separately-influenced Korean and Cajun dishes that really complement each other. As you taste dishes side-by-side from these two different food cultures, you’ll notice that the light Korean dishes really balance out the heavier Cajun foods.
